Rosalind is a control systems engineer. Her fields of expertise include chemical plants, refineries, LNG facilities, and some aerospace.
Rosalind has experience in helping lead a team of several engineers on a ConocoPhillips Optimized Cascade process LNG facility from the FEED phase to the as-built phase. During this project, she gained experience and trust to increase her responsibilities to include leading the P&ID development team. This included supervising a small team of control systems engineers in development of P&IDs, cause and effects, process control narratives, and complex loops. She attended HAZOP meetings with the client and was responsible for helping to close out the LOPA and HAZOP recommendations for her area of responsibility.
Rosalind has also worked on several safety lifecycle activities. She has performed SIL verification calculations and has closed out FSA Stage 1 and 2 assessment findings for LNG projects.
Rosalind also has experience working directly with a client to ensure interfaces between systems were aligned. She worked closely with NASA umbilical engineers on the mobile launcher 2 project. This included ensuring cables that would be passing through the umbilical bulkheads on the tower were properly defined in the wiring application tool so that construction could properly terminate the cables.
